In today’s episode, Chris and I have a ton of news to talk about, including a discussion of our mutual distaste for the supposed “future of gaming”, Google Stadia and Apple Arcade.

As always, we also chat about what we’ve been playing recently. Chris has been diving head-first into the Kingdom Hearts series with its chronological first installment, Birth By Sleep, while I’ve been having fun with the SNK 40th Anniversary Collection.

Today’s main topic revolves around some of our favourite RPG battle systems. We’ve got a fair few between us, including current Cover Game Death end re;Quest, Omega Quintet, Grandia, Blue Reflection, Legend of Legaia, Xenogears, Xenosaga, Shadow Hearts and plenty more besides.
